ALLEN v. FOSS

19155

255 S.C. 336 (1971)

178 S.E.2d 659

Mrs. Franklin D. ALLEN, Individually and as representative of the residents of George's Acres Subdivision, Wildwood Subdivision, and adjacent areas, Respondents, v. Robert T. FOSS, Bill E. Shelley, Jack Newton, V.W. Patterson, Jr., D. Ballin Smith, James G. Johnson and Raymond C. Eubanks, Jr., as members of and constituting the Planning Commission for the City of Spartanburg, Lott Rogers, City Manager, and Rowland and Lynch, Contractors, Appellants.

Supreme Court of South Carolina.

January 14, 1971.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Messrs. Max B. Cauthen, Jr., of Cauthen & Eubanks, and T.E. Walsh, of Spartanburg, for Appellants.

E.C. Burnett, III, Esq. of Spartanburg, for Respondents.


Jan. 14, 1971.

Per Curiam:

The respondent sought to appeal to the Spartanburg County Court from certain decisions of the Planning Commission for the City of Spartanburg in regard to the approval of a site plan for a housing project in the City of Spartanburg. The appeal here is from an order of the County Court reversing, in part, the decisions of the Planning Commission, remanding the matter to the Commission...
